Our Store Managers bring the Starbucks experience to life by managing store operations, driving financial success, building great teams, and creating a meeting place in their communities. They delight and uplift customers through human connection. Their work goes beyond a perfectly made beverage; it’s about human connection. They enjoy being able to achieve these aspirations autonomously while leveraging our world-class brand and business practices.

We will enable you, leveraging your retail experience, to autonomously:

Grow a successful, multi-million dollar business: drive sales leveraging your business acumen, efficiency, and problem-solving skills.

Nurture talent & lead a team: engage the hearts and minds of your team and develop their skills so that they realize their personal best, both as individuals and as thriving teams.

Inspire others: become a dynamic brand ambassador dedicated to driving and achieving results through your team.

Impact your Community: integrate your business with the community to create better moments in people’s lives, from our partners to our customers, communities, and planet.

We’d Love To Hear From People With:
  • 3 years retail/customer service management experience.
  • Strong organizational,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ills.
  • Entrepreneurial mentality with experience in a sales-focused environment.
  • Strong leadership skills and the ability to coach and mentor team partners with professional maturity.
  • Minimum High School diploma or GED.
Requirements:
  • Legal documentation establishing your identity and eligibility to be legally employed in the country in which you apply.
  • Ability to work full time (the work regularly demands in excess of 40 hours per week), including variable hours such as early mornings, evenings, weekends, and/or holidays.
